如何实时同步 Oracle 数据到 Kafka 消息队列?
新建数据同步任务:通过拖拉拽的方式,在Tapdata的可视化操作界面中,连接数据源和目标,快速创建Oracle-Kafka的数据同步任务启动同步任务:点击源节点与目标节点,分别选择待同步表和目标表后即可启动任务,Tapdata将开始捕获Oracle数据库的数据及变更,并将其发送到Kafka。步骤五:验证同步1.插入数据:...
银行核心背后的落地工程体系丨Oracle - TiDB 数据迁移详解
这些简单的转换可以通过编写通用的程序脚本来完成,通过执行类似Oracle数据库中的“INSERTSELECT”语句来完成的,没有复杂的逻辑在里面。轻度重构通常涉及到对原有数据结构的调整,比如将老核心系统中的两张表合并成一张新表,或者对表进行分拆。这样的操作可能还会包括对字段内容的填充或修改,需要借助存储过程来进行...
数据库半年度盘点:20+国内外数据库重大更新及技术精要
对于开发人员,OracleDatabase23ai可在AlwaysFree自治数据库中使用,也可在AutonomousDatabase23aiContainerImage和OracleDatabase23aiFree中下载。OracleGoldenGate23ai和GoldenGate23ai免费版也可供下载。OracleDatabase23aiforLinux(OL&RHEL8/9)和Windows的本地部署版本将很快推出,其他平台...
Oracle多表创建的视图insert的解决方法
Oracle数据库多表创建的视图是不能直接进行视图添加等更新。解决办法:替代触发器。说道这,大家可能就都知道怎么做了。createorreplacetrigger名称InsteadOfInsertorupdateordeleteon视图foreachrowDeclarebeginIfInsertingThenInsertInto基本表1(t11,t12)Values(:New.f1,:New.f2...
实时数仓浪潮来袭,开源CDC技术帮你破壁
但是缺点在于,触发器会带来系统额外的性能和数据容量的开销,在需要大量数据快速入库的场景中,会导致性能急剧下降,乃至出现数据堆积,影响系统的正常运行。4.基于日志的变化数据抽取目前市面上最流行的变化数据捕获方案,主要基于对源数据库的日志的解析,实现对指定数据库表的变化数据的捕获,日志解析可以部署...
国产数据库先行者ArgoDB——以自主创新技术,加速全行业国产化替代
从Oracle、IMBDB2、Teradata等数据库迁移至ArgoDB时,开发人员无需对原有业务进行过多的改造,使用人员无需重新学习产品用法,大幅度降低了迁移至ArgoDB的技术与人力成本,快速实现业务的平滑迁移(www.e993.com)2024年10月25日。经过9年的自主研发,ArgoDB已全面超越了国外数据库产品,可以为用户提供更优的解决方案。
更便捷的Mybatis增强插件——EasyMybatis
1.insert、insertBatch方法当数据库为MySQL时,如果数据表主键自增,则无需定义主键数值;若主键为非自增,则需定义主键数值。当数据库为Oracle时,如果在配置中定义了数据表的主键生成器,则无需定义主键数值;反之,则需定义主键数值。??MapperRepository提供了丰富的方法,以方便对数据库的CURD操作,更多关于MapperRepo...
即席查询引擎对比:我为什么选择Presto
解决列名与关键字冲突的方式在hive中使用反引号,而Presto中与Oracle一样使用双引号。ORC支持以前对ORC支持的不好,后来已经优化了,可以支持了。尽量少用InsertPresto作为即席查询引擎,尽量少用Insert,我们的目的是查询而不是etl。以前版本Parquet格式不支持insert,不支持insertoverwrite只能先delete再insert不知...
TiDB 在中国电信翼支付的大规模深度实践
1.insert周期性超时。早期2.0版本某业务出现过TiDB的insert约每秒2W周期性零星200毫秒的超时,排查原因由于Region数量快速上涨,Raftstore单线程工作带来性能瓶颈,临时增加Heartbeat的周期来解决,后期升级到3.0.8的版本,通过Raftstore多线程工作已解决此问题。
外站评测:AMD皓龙、英特尔至强数据对比
CallingCircle是一项OracleOLTP基准。此次我们测试的是一个9GB的数据库。为了减少对存储系统的压力,测评人员将了共享全局区域(SharedGlobalArea,SGA)增加到10GB,此外PGA的容量也设置在1.6GB。callingcircle的测试结果包括83%的select、7%的insert以及10%的update。callingcircle测试...